  • You may choose to go home 6 hours after the birth of your baby if you are both well and/or anytime up to your planned discharge time and date. After you leave the hospital one of our Mercy @ Home midwives will visit you and your baby in your home within 48 hours of discharge. This visit is to check your recovery and to answer any questions you have regarding yourself and your baby.

     

    Once discharged from the Mercy @ Home service your care will be provided by your local Maternal and Child Health Nurse. *Privately booked women will be referred directly to their Maternal and Child Health Nurse. Your care after discharge is also provided by your GP or Private Obstetrician.

    Please arrange for your partner/family to be at the hospital by 9am so you are organised to leave by 10am on the day of your discharge.

    Please ensure that you have an approved infant care restraint and that it has been correctly fitted to you vehicle. Your car seat needs to be fitted prior to the birth of your baby as the hospital is unable to assist with the fitting of infant care restraints.
